COLUMBUS, OH, January 20,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a featured creator of groundbreaking television series, happily announces its newest documentary series, "New Frontiers," regarding the pioneering triumphs of Andelyn Biosciences. This unique documentary will explore the ingenious advances made by Andelyn Biosciences, a prominent g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the compelling landscape of biotechnology. "New Frontiers" is a thought-provoking series meticulously engineered to delve into ingenious institutions that are at the top of molding the future of medical care across the world. The documentary episodes will likely be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and accessible on on-demand through various streaming plat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.

Inside the intricate arena of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has emerged as a trailblazer, advancing ground breaking therapies and adding drastically to the biopharmaceutical industry. Formed in 2020, the company, headquartered in Columbus, Ohio, opened out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ute together with a quest to speeding up the evolution and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.
Key Focus Areas:
Cell and Gene Therapies: Andelyn Biosciences is an authority in the advancement and manufacturing of cell and gene therapies, genetically engineering treatment procedures or cures for target diseases such as genetic disorders, cancer, and autoimmune conditions. Bioprocessing and Manufacturing: Andelyn performs exceptionally well in bioprocessing and manufacturing technologies, assuring the cost-effective and scalable manufacturing of gene therapies.

Deciphering Cell and Gene Therapies
Genetic interventions and cell-based treatments constitute two unique but often synergistic fields of biological progress:
✅ Cell-Based Treatment involves the introduction, engineering, or delivery of therapeutic cells into a host to manage a disorder. This includes regenerative cell infusions, chimeric antigen receptor T-cell therapy for neoplastic diseases, and biological restoration strategies to restore affected organs.
✅ Genomic Treatment targets replacing or optimizing mutated sequences within a recipient’s DNA to counteract chromosomal defects. This is implemented through engineered carriers or synthetic vectors that introduce functional genes into the cellular environment.
These genomic breakthroughs are ushering in a groundbreaking phase where conditions that were once handled with lifelong medications or surgical interventions could conceivably be resolved with a comprehensive solution.
Biological Delivery Systems
Microbes have developed to effectively deliver genetic material into host cells, making them an effective tool for genetic modification. Common viral vectors feature:
Adenoviruses – Capable of infecting both dividing and static cells but often trigger immunogenic reactions.
Parvovirus-based carriers – Favorable due to their lower immunogenicity and potential to ensure extended gene expression.
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Incorporate into the host genome, offering sustained transcription, with HIV-derived carriers being particularly advantageous for targeting non-dividing cells.
Synthetic Gene Transport Mechanisms
Alternative gene transport techniques provide a safer alternative, minimizing host rejection. These include:
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Packaging nucleic acids for efficient internalization.
Electroporation – Using electrical pulses to open transient channels in cell membranes, facilitating DNA/RNA penetration.
Intramuscular Gene Delivery –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into specific organs.
Applications of Gene Therapy
DNA-based interventions have proven effective across multiple medical fields, profoundly influencing the treatment of hereditary diseases, oncological diseases, and pathogen-induced ailments.
Treatment of Genetic Disorders
Various hereditary diseases originate in single-gene mutations, rendering them suitable targets for DNA-based intervention. Some notable advancements comprise:
CFTR Mutation Disorder – Studies focusing on delivering functional CFTR genes indicate potential efficacy.
Hemophilia – Gene therapy trials seek to reestablish the generation of hemostatic molecules.
Dystrophic Muscle Disorders – Genome engineering via CRISPR delivers promise for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y patients.
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– Gene therapy strategies aim to rectify red blood cell abnormalities.
Oncological Genetic Treatment
Genetic modification is integral in cancer treatment, either by engineering lymphocytes to target malignant cells or by genetically modifying tumor tissues to inhibit their growth. Some of the most promising oncogenetic treatments consist of:
CAR-T Cell Therapy – Genetically engineered T cells targeting specific cancer antigens.
Cancer-Selective Viral Agents – Bioengineered viral entities that specifically target and eliminate malignant tissues.
Tumor Suppressor Gene Therapy – Restoring the function of growth-regulatory genetic elements to maintain cellular balance.
Remedy of Pathogenic Conditions
Genomic medicine delivers viable resolutions for prolonged illnesses such as viral immunodeficiency. Developmental procedures include:
CRISPR-powered Antiviral Therapy – Zeroing in on and eradicating retrovirus-affected cells.
Gene Alteration of Lymphocytes – Altering Helper cells protected to disease onset.

Unraveling the Science of Advanced Genetic and Cellular Treatments
Biological Medicine: Advancing with Cell Therapy
Living cell therapy leverages the regenerative potential of human tissues to treat diseases. Significant therapies comprise:
Advanced Stem Cell Replacement:
Used to address malignancies and blood-related diseases through regenerative transplantation using viable donor cells.
CAR-T Cell Therapy: A cutting-edge anti-cancer strategy in which a individual’s white blood cells are enhanced to target with precision and eliminate neoplastic cells.
Multipotent Stromal Cell Therapy: Studied for its prospective benefits in addressing self-attacking conditions, musculoskeletal damage, and progressive neural ailments.
Genetic Modification Treatment: Modifying the Molecular Structure
Gene therapy operates via correcting the root cause of chromosomal abnormalities:
Direct Genetic Therapy: Transfers therapeutic genes straight into the organism, including the clinically endorsed weblink Spark Therapeutics’ Luxturna for treating genetic eye conditions.
Ex Vivo Gene Therapy: Requires modifying a individual’s tissues outside the body and then implanting them, as applied in some research-based therapies for hereditary blood ailments and weakened immune conditions.
The advent of cutting-edge CRISPR technology has further accelerated gene therapy developments, facilitating high-precision adjustments at the DNA level.
Breakthrough Uses in Biomedicine
Cell and gene therapies are redefining treatment paradigms in various specialties:
Oncology Solutions
The endorsement of chimeric antigen receptor therapies like Novartis’ Kymriah and Gilead’s Yescarta has reshaped the cancer care approach, notably in those with aggressive check my blog lymphomas who have not responded to conventional therapies.
Inherited Syndromes
Disorders including SMA and a severe hemoglobinopathy, that in the past had limited intervention methods, at present possess innovative DNA-based therapies including Zolgensma and a CRISPR-based therapy.
